In a world that celebrates movement and wellness, accessibility remains a cornerstone for ensuring that everyone can participate in and benefit from fitness activities. Regardless of physical ability or limitation, everyone deserves the opportunity to engage in exercises that promote health, strength, and overall well-being. The concept of accessible fitness transcends mere convenience—it embodies inclusivity, empowerment, and a fundamental right to holistic health practices. One of the primary challenges in fitness accessibility is the physical environment. Traditional fitness centers often present barriers to individuals with disabilities. However, an increasing number of facilities are recognizing the need for inclusive design, featuring accessible entrances, modified equipment, and dedicated spaces for various exercises. Apple's Wireless Earbuds: Innovating Audio Technology

Introduction

Apple's wireless earbuds have transformed how we listen to music and engage with audio content. Known as AirPods, these gadgets offer a wire-free and seamless audio experience, leveraging Bluetooth technology and intelligent features. This article explores the technology behind Apple's wireless earbuds, their design and functionality, their benefits, and the advancements that have made them popular among consumers.

I. Apple's Wireless Earbuds: AirPods Overview

Apple's wireless earbuds, AirPods, were first introduced in 2016 and have since become synonymous with wireless audio. Here are some key features and functionalities of AirPods:

Wireless Connectivity: AirPods connect to devices, such as iPhones, iPads, and Macs, via Bluetooth technology, eliminating the need for physical wires. The seamless pairing process and automatic connection make for a hassle-free user experience.

Design and Fit: AirPods feature a distinctive design with a stem that extends below the ear, offering a comfortable fit for most users. The open-fit design allows for ambient sound awareness, ensuring users stay aware of their surroundings.

Intelligent Features: AirPods incorporate innovative features, such as automatic ear detection, which pauses audio playback when one or both earbuds are removed. They also include accelerometers and optical sensors for touch controls, allowing users to play, pause, skip tracks, adjust volume, and activate voice assistants with a simple tap or voice command.

II. Audio Technology and Quality

Apple's wireless earbuds prioritize audio quality and offer several technologies to enhance the listening experience:

Custom Audio Chip: AirPods are powered by Apple's custom-designed H1 chip, which enables efficient wireless connectivity, low latency, and optimized audio performance. The chip handles audio processing, voice recognition, and power management tasks.

High-Quality Audio Codecs: AirPods supports high-quality audio codecs, such as AAC (Advanced Audio Coding), providing better sound quality and compression efficiency than standard Bluetooth audio codecs.

Adaptive EQ: AirPods Pro (an advanced variant of AirPods) features adaptive EQ, which adjusts the sound output based on the shape of the wearer's ear. This helps optimize audio quality and provides a personalized listening experience.

Active Noise Cancellation (ANC): AirPods Pro incorporates ANC technology, which uses external and internal microphones to analyze and block background noise. ANC provides an immersive audio experience by reducing distractions and allowing users to focus on their audio content.

III. Integration with Apple Ecosystem and Siri

AirPods seamlessly integrate with Apple's ecosystem, enhancing the user experience and offering additional functionalities:

iCloud Sync: AirPods sync seamlessly with other Apple devices through iCloud. This allows users to switch between devices, such as iPhone, iPad, and Mac, without manual re-pairing.

Siri Integration: AirPods have built-in support for Siri, Apple's voice assistant. Users can activate Siri hands-free by saying, "Hey, Siri," and perform various tasks, such as changing tracks, adjusting volume, making phone calls, or getting directions.

Audio Sharing: With AirPods, users can easily share their audio content with another pair of AirPods or select Beats headphones. This feature lets users simultaneously listen to the same audio content with a friend or family member.

Seamless Call Transition: AirPods offer seamless call transition between devices. For example, if a user is on a phone call with AirPods connected to an iPhone and then switches to an iPad, the call automatically transfers to the iPad without interruption.

IV. Battery Life and Charging

AirPods provide a balance between battery life and portability, with various charging options:

Battery Life: AirPods typically offer 4 to 5 hours of listening time on a single charge. The charging case comes with the AirPods and provides multiple additional charges, extending the total listening time.

Wireless Charging: AirPods Pro and the latest generation have a wireless charging case. This allows users to charge the case on a compatible wireless charging pad or a wireless charging dock.

Fast Charging: AirPods also support fast charging, where a 15-minute charge can provide approximately 3 hours of listening time. This feature is handy for users who need a quick boost before heading out.

Conclusion

Apple's wireless earbuds, AirPods, have transformed the audio experience by combining wireless connectivity, intelligent features, and seamless integration with the Apple ecosystem. AirPods have become popular among consumers with their distinctive design, advanced audio technologies, and intelligent functionalities. Integrating Siri, audio sharing capabilities, and effortless transition between devices further enhance their appeal. As Apple continues to innovate, we expect further advancements in audio quality, battery life, and additional features, solidifying AirPods' position as a leading wireless earbuds choice.
